InLikeMe.com Scholarship Program

InLikeMe.com, an internationally renowned college admission and student aid resource hub, has launched its 2011 Scholarship Program. This year’s essay contest is open to high school juniors and seniors.  
InLikeMe.com Essay Contest Information

  • Eligibility: 11th and 12th Graders
  • Entry Deadline: May 31, 2011
  • FIRST PRIZE: $1,000.   
ADDITIONAL PRIZES TO BE AWARDED

Topics

  • Select ONE of the following THREE topics:
  1. Describe your involvement in a school or community activity in which you made a positive contribution. What did you accomplish, and why was it meaningful to you? (250-500 words)
  2. Based on your personal experiences, describe what leadership means to you. Elaborate on an experience where you utilized your leadership qualities, explaining what personal attributes you utilized in achieving a desired outcome. What did you learn from this experience? (250-500 words)
  3. Describe an interest or talent that you have, and explain how you incorporated that interest or talent into a significant activity.  Why is it meaningful to you? (250-500 words)

Judging

  • Essays must be based on the entrant’s personal experience and will be judged on content and style. Judges will look for writing that is clear, articulate and logically organized. Judges may request verification of content from finalists, to promote honesty among entrants.
